Inclusion Criteria
* Scheduled to undergo elective minimal invasive esophageal surgery with thoracic or cervical anastomosis (i.e. Ivor Lewis, Orringer or McKeown esophagectomy).
* physical status (American Society of Anesthesiologists) of 3 or lower
Exclusion Criteria
* Previous esophageal surgery were excluded
